i <br /> M <br /> Recommendations <br /> II <br /> ' 4 _ <br /> Action " <br /> ii <br /> It is recommended that the Planning Commission: <br /> 1. Approve the Negative Declaration; and <br /> 2. Approve Use Permit No. PA-1000034 with the Findings and Conditions of Approval contained in <br /> the staff report.:, <br /> Findings <br /> 1. The proposed use is consistent with the goals, policies, standards, and maps of the General Plan, <br /> any applicable Master Plan, Specific Plan, and Special Purpose Plan, and any other applicable plan <br /> adopted by the County., <br /> • The establishment, maintenance and operation of an assisted living facility does not <br /> conflict with the General Plan because the use proposed in application PA-1000034 is <br /> consistent with the R1L General Plan designation and is permitted in the R-L zone. <br /> 2. Adequate utilities; roadway improvements, sanitation, water supply, drainage, and other necessary <br /> facilities have been provided, and the proposed improvements are properly related to existing and <br /> proposed roadwa s. <br /> • Adequate utilities, access roads, sanitation, drainage and other necessary:..facilities have <br /> been provided and the proposed improvements are properly related to existing and <br /> proposed streets and highways. Projects in the R=L zone may be served by a private septic <br /> system, an.individ6al well, and on-site storm drainage if there are no public facilities <br /> available. Nq services are available, therefore,the project will be served by a private septic <br /> system, an 1hdivid6ai well, and on-site storm drainage. <br /> 3. The site is physically suitable for the type of development and for the intensity of development. <br /> • The flat, 2.1-acre property is of adequate size and shape to accommodate the proposed <br /> assisted living facility and all yards, building coverage, setbacks, parking areas and other <br /> requirements of this Title. <br /> ff � <br /> 4. Issuance of the permit will not be significantly detrimental to the public health, safety, or welfare, or be <br /> injurious to the property or improvements of adjacent properties. <br /> • This finding,can be made because an Initial Study.prepared for this project found no <br /> potentially significant environmental impacts. <br /> 5. The use is compatible with adjoining land uses. <br /> • This findingcan be made because, with the Conditions of Approval, the proposed use will <br /> not interfere with or alter the current residential and agricultural uses on adjacent <br /> properties. j <br /> t, <br /> San Joaquin County" PA-10000341Adhikari <br /> Community Development Page 4 t <br /> I <br /> . y <br />
